Okay crew.  I usually post a link to the Secretary of State's Live Election Results.  For those who are interested you can check the state and your local races by office, county, and even down to precinct.

In our six county judicial circuit, we have four contested sheriff's races.  Two incumbents are being challenged and two races are for open seats being vacated by retiring sheriffs.  Unfortunately, one of our sheriffs who was going to retire - died this weekend.  So if there are some interesting races in your area, here's a pretty good place to check on it.

For those of you who don't follow politics closely; this is the party Primary Election for partisan races.  The outcome will determine the party's candidates for the November General Election.  For nonpartisan races such as judges, this is the General Election and they are listed on your ballot regardless of which party in which you chose to vote.  Regardless of whether the final winner is determined today (nonpartisan) or in November (partisan races), the new term of office begins on January 1, 2025.

You were essentially taking a poll.  Those are put on the ballots by the political parties to convince their members they have a voice on these issues.  They are not a vote to pass a law.

Go read the Republican questions and then go read the Democrat questions.  There are no common questions between the two party ballots.  Officially it's placed on the ballot so the party can get feedback from its members.  As a practical matter, it's simply pandering to voters.

Here's a LINKY to MyVoterPage

You don't need a password to get in.  Just your name, county, and date of birth gets you in.

A lot of useful voter info here.  You can validate that your voter status is active.  You can also update your voter information with the secretary of state.
You can get voting precinct address, etc.  Tells you which commission district, state house, state senate, congressional district, judicial district, etc. that you reside in.
